Is this a good First Base glove? Rawlings R9 Contour 12" by Krovven in BaseballGloves

[–]shatheid 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I’ll keep this shortish, though can expand if it’s helpful…

LOVE the R9, did not like the R9 contour. R9 was also ballglovekings best 1B under $200…same exact price as the contour I believe. That said, 11.5” is probably right for 10u, and the regular R9 only comes in 12.5”, so…

10u, Rawlings Renegade 11.5”

11u, Rawlings Renegade 12”

12u, Renegade or Rawlings R9 12.5”

13u, Rawlings R9 12.5”

14u, R9 or move up to a Heart of the Hide

As you can see, we ended up on the Rawlings side of things, and just kept with the FM18 pattern. Your son will love the Renegade, and balls absolutely stick to the pocket. It’s an easy break-in, light feeling, and it will absolutely surprise you for the cost.

It doesn’t quite have the construction for higher velos at late-season 12u or 13u, but for 10u it is super hard to beat. There are for sure “better” gloves, but once your kid tries it on, I almost guarantee he’ll pick it.

DCT pattern is nice, and I believe the most popular 1B pattern in the mlb, but seems to mainly be found in 13” sizes, and that is pretty heavy for a younger kid.

16TB Size Limit OMV/Ext4 by shatheid in OpenMediaVault

[–]shatheid[S] 2 points3 points  (0 children)

I've been reading up a bit more, and I've seen it mentioned elsewhere that you can make just the parity drive xfs, and leave the data drives as ext4.

If that's the case, it won't be so bad.

Again, I'm still reading up, so don't take my word that it will work, but that might give you something to look into.

Newer versions of Snapraid also appear to have a "split parity" feature for parity drives kept on ext4. It will create a second parity file after the first one hits the size limit. Though, that potentially has the downside of losing some usable space if I'm reading correctly.
